Silver Falcon posted:

I admit I never thought of doing this either. I suppose you could... I don't find the skirmishes to be that helpful as a source of exp. They scale to your highest level character, so they're not good for keeping low level units caught up. They're more useful for giving you money, for the ones that drop gold, because the game is curiously stingy with money!

100YrsofAttitude posted:

Morta has a story, and that's what I meant by a play-through (it has New Game+). You have 3 dungeons that you access progressively with 3-4 stages per dungeon. Each stage is randomized. You don't know what bonuses you'll pick up or what the level will look like, but you keep any money and experience you get to level up the Bergsons. Between each run you go back to their house, and there's nice little cutscenes that brings a lot of personality to your characters. The combat is a bit mindless, you'll hold down auto-attack and occasionally use a skill with cool-down when necessary, but like I said everyone does things different enough to give you variety. If you play on hard, it may be a bit tough as you may have to play the first stage a few times to level up enough, but your characters leveling up unlocks global perks so you're encouraged to level up everyone, and that ends up with you getting rather strong, if not too strong. I've beaten the game with just about every character. Stages are short between 15-20 minutes and you usually get enough XP and Gold for one upgrade. It's a neat game, and one I would end up listening to podcasts to or talk on the phone, but I'll admit there isn't that much depth to it, though I've sunk a lot of time into it. Unlike the other games you mentioned it definitely intends on you finishing a stage/the game at large. Which is to say it's easy and the randomization of perks are never there to punish you but rather to change up the experience.
